DIGM 3370 - 2D Animation Two dimensional (2D) computer-generated imagery (CGI), including drawing, coloring, and animating objects and characters; phonemes for characters dialog; and object-oriented programming. This course is designed to familiarize students with the animation process. Students will learn how to draw, color, manipulate, and animate –first primitive- then more complex shapes and characters in a timeline. Students will learn to work with sounds in the timeline with animated graphics, and export the projects in self-contained files. The course is not intended to produce professional animators. Rather, students completing the class will have a foundational understanding of, and practical experience in creating two-dimensional animated graphics that can be used in multimedia and transmedia applications.
